In recent weeks, thousands in California have evacuated due to destructive fires that have claimed 23 lives and devastated large areas of land.
Cal Fire stresses the necessity of having an evacuation plan ready, advising residents to prepare go bags with essentials for potential emergencies.
Fire experts warn that with rising wildfire risks due to climate change, Californians must act now to safeguard themselves and their families.
It is crucial to include a minimum of three days of water and non-perishable food in your emergency supply kit, says Cal Fire.
